Grand Haven Hosts Candidates' Forum

Candidates for Romeoville, Lockport Township offices appeared at March 14 event.

The Grand Haven senior community's civic club hosted a candidates' night on Thursday, March 14, giving audience members the chance to speak directly to the candidates and ask them questions.

In addition to Lockport Township and Lockport Township Fire Protection District candidates, the event featured appearances by Romeoville Mayor John Noak and all five candidates for village trustee: incumbents Jose Chavez Sr., Brian Clancy and Dave Richards, and challengers Carl Churulo and Richard Love.

Incumbent village clerk Bernice Holloway, who is running unopposed for re-election, also spoke at the event.

Mayoral candidate Steve McMichael, who is challenging Noak, did not attend the candidates' night.
